Creating personalized attire for a baby’s Halloween celebration involves designing and constructing outfits at home. This often entails utilizing readily available materials, basic sewing skills, and creative imagination to produce unique and charming ensembles. For example, a simple felt and cardboard construction can transform an infant into a miniature robot, or repurposed blankets can become a cuddly bear costume.

The practice of crafting a baby’s Halloween attire offers several advantages. It allows for significant cost savings compared to purchasing commercially manufactured options. It also provides an opportunity for personalized expression, ensuring a distinctive look that reflects the baby’s personality or family interests. Furthermore, this activity allows the maker to ensure comfort and safety by selecting soft, non-toxic materials and avoiding potentially hazardous embellishments. Historically, families created costumes at home due to resource limitations or to express creativity. These practices have continued and adapted to modern times.
